Average salary: $62,248 /yearly
More statsGet new jobs by email
- Overview: Role Overview As a Software Engineer in our Connectivity Group, you will develop robust C++ applications and automated test scripts for next-generation telematics systems. You will play a critical role in how our heavy machinery collects, transmits,...SuggestedRemote work
- ...Months (Contract) Job Summary: We are seeking a highly skilled Embedded Software Engineer to support software build and development for Caterpillar's electronic control hardware systems. The successful candidate will be the lead engineer on the global software...SuggestedContract workInternship
- ...are seeking an Embedded Software Engineer responsible for the development, configuration, and testing of signal processing and... ...with diagnostic control systems in embedded software ~ Proficiency in C programming and familiarity with AUTOSAR architecture...Suggested
- ...description: Skills Required : Embedded C. Matlab, Simulink, Autosar Responsibilities: Responsible for the development, configuration and testing of signal processing and diagnostic algorithms used in embedded systems for machine and industrial...SuggestedContract work
- • Extensive experience in model-based design using MATLAB/Simulink/Stateflow in the ADAS domain, specializing in Terrain Response (TR) control algorithms and system modeling. • Conducted requirements analysis using IBM DOORS, implemented unit-level model changes, and developed...Suggested
- ...Summary We are seeking a highly skilled Embedded Software Engineer with strong expertise in C programming , automotive systems , and Linux-based development . The ideal candidate will be responsible for designing, developing, and integrating embedded software...SuggestedFull time
- Job Title: Embedded Software Engineer Location: Mossville, IL Duration: 10 Months Pay rate: $40/hr on W2 RequiredEducationandExperience: 1. Education:Bachelor'sDegreeinMechanicalorElectricalEngineering. 2. Experience:2-7yearsoffull-timeworkexperience...Suggested
- ...Years of experience: 5+ years of professional software development experience with a strong focus on autonomy, robotics, or real-... ...components are architecturally sound, scalable, and reused across programs Algorithms move smoothly from simulation to reliable real...Suggested
- ...Description: Responsible for performing and leading the requirements, design, development, & test of network communication and foundational information software used in embedded systems on Client's machine & industrial applications for Common Services and Network...SuggestedInternship
- ...in Python Proven experience designing and maintaining large-scale production systems Deep understanding of: Linux-based development Multithreading and concurrency Memory management Performance optimization Please Note: 7+ years of professional experience...SuggestedContract workInternshipDay shift
- ...launch. Responsibilities: Configuration file development per machine requirements Utilizing Python scripts to... ...tools HIL testing Python scripting language C++ programming language Desired: CAN J1939 datalink knowledge...SuggestedFlexible hours
- ...requirements analysis and decomposition; evaluate new languages, development tools, or processes; perform product maintenance; manage the... ...and anti-patterns, Bash shell, ANSI C, Python, and other programming languages. Experience with software development processes...SuggestedInternship
- ...Core Requirements Embedded C programming (absence of C is a disqualifier) Knowledge of embedded systems and software... ...of computer science and mathematical analysis to the design, development, testing, and evaluation of the embedded software and systems...SuggestedContract workInternshipRelocation
- ...requirements analysis and decomposition; evaluate new languages, development tools, or processes; perform product maintenance; manage the... ...design patterns and anti-patterns, ANSI C, Python, and other programming languages. OS integration, I/O drivers, boot experience...SuggestedWork experience placementInternship
- ...ideal candidate will have general experience designing embedded electronics controls, display, or telematics software, including development of device drivers, SPI/I2C peripheral interfacing, hardware diagnostics, operating system configurations, non-volatile memory interfacing...Suggested
- ...Senior Software Engineer with strong embedded systems expertise to join our client's team in Mossville, IL. This role focuses on the development and integration of embedded software for electronic control systems, displays, and telematics in heavy equipment and machinery....
$79.8k - $143.52k
...Purpose Are you ready to apply your engineering education to real-world challenges? Caterpillar's Engineering Rotational Development Program (ERDP) is designed for entry-level professionals like you. Through rotational assignments, you'll continue developing your skills...Rotational programFull timePart timeWork experience placementInternshipCurrently hiringRelocationMonday to FridayFlexible hours- ...systems supporting diesel engine and battery electric/fuel cell programs. Areas of responsibility include configuration, integration,... ...for embedded electronic control systems includes requirements development and verification of software in a bench environment as well as...Work experience placementInternship
- ...Techinical Skills Required: # Technically curious and quick learner, high engagement readiness - wants to contribute to development of diesel engines and mobile equipment # Ability to collaborate and communicate # Acute focus on software quality and process...
$128.47k - $192.71k
...Lifecycle & Production Support Support design transitions from development to production Drive design improvements related to cost,... ...)* ~ Flexible Spending Accounts (FSAs)* ~ Health Lifestyle Programs* ~ Employee Assistance Program* ~ Voluntary Benefits and Employee...Part timeRelocationFlexible hours- ...software for electronics control systems supporting diesel engine programs and electrification programs. This role is... ...Responsibilities: Areas of responsibility include the development of embedded software features in the C programming language and...Work experience placement
- ...automation (1y, competent) - PI automation (3y, strong) - Visual testing (1y, competent) - Manual testing (2y, strong) - Programming / scripting (3y, strong) - CI pipelines. Azure DevOps Pipelines YAML (which we use), or others (GitHub Actions, Jenkins, etc) (...Full timeInternshipRemote work
- ...of computer science and mathematical analysis to the design, development, testing, and evaluation of the embedded software and systems... ...• Basic knowledge of computer hardware and software. Solid programming experience in C or C++ • Knowledge of computer development...Remote work
$147.76k - $221.64k
...software, system-wide onboard security software, offboard internal development tools, and ECU supplier manufacturing tools. Participate... ...Experience using Design Patterns and Object-Oriented programming Experience with developing Unit Tests and Test-Driven Development...Part timeRelocationRelocation packageMonday to FridayFlexible hours- Description: Provide application engineering support in the role of a system admin for the customer's ecommerce .com site. This person will be responsible for monitoring the application and providing technical support to customer's ecommerce .com site while verifying...Work experience placement
$128.47k - $192.71k
...application access to platform services and support in new feature development as needed. Build prototypes to test architecture ideas and... ..., or Computer Engineering High level of proficiency in programming languages like C, C++ and testing frameworks like Google test...Full timePart timeWork at officeRelocationVisa sponsorshipRelocation packageFlexible hours$112.71k - $169.06k
...technology solutions across the business. We spearhead product development tools and processes. We collaborate with our partners to... ...HSA)* ~ Flexible Spending Accounts (FSAs)* ~ Health Lifestyle Programs* ~ Employee Assistance Program* ~ Voluntary Benefits and Employee...Part timeWorldwideRelocationVisa sponsorshipFlexible hours- ...Engineering or related field. • years of professional embedded development experience (strong recent graduates with relevant internships... ....Strong communication, teamwork and analytical skills . Programming languages like C++ and Python are desired . Knwoledge on...Full timeContract workInternshipLocal areaRemote work
$100k
...departmental standards. Oversee the project from inception to completion , coordinating with relevant teams. Proposal Development: Develop functional and compliant project proposals. Interpret specifications, write-ups, and correspondence....Work at office- ...Role Overview The number one requirement is real-world FPGA development experience . Emphasis is on HDL design work , not FPGA integration only. Key Technical Focus FPGA Development Must have hands-on HDL development experience VHDL...


